New Year's Eve Ball - Peer Support Volunteers

Down Syndrome Queensland

DSQ New Year's Eve Ball is all about celebrating the year, enjoying time with friends (and making new ones) and encouraging our young members with Down syndrome to develop in all aspects of their life. The aim of this night has always been to ensure that the experience is as meaningful, positive, and safe as possible for everyone involved. There are a range of activities designed to ensure we enjoy the night such as dancing, food and drinks, trivia/games and who could forget the fireworks!

The Peer Support Volunteers will be assigned to a small group of 3 or 4 guests as their Group/Team Leader for the night. You will be responsible for helping the guests get ready for the night, and help to support them throughout the night.

The Peer Support Volunteer roles may best suit those applicants who may be interested in getting experience in the Community Services or Disability sector. The Peer Support Volunteer may be required to undertake the following duties: • Communication support • Behaviour support • Emotional support • Support and encouragement to allow the young person to participate in activities in any way necessary

The applicant will also need to hold (or be willing to apply for) a current Blue card and NDIS Worker Screening Clearance, of which our organisation can assist with if required. The applicant will also be required to attend an interview and undergo an induction session.
